**Ticket: Catalog cache drift between Quilverd nodes**

Heads up for the security review — the Brambleshop catalog cache invalidation settings have drifted between the two Quilverd regions. One side still honors stale purge tokens way past their intended TTL, which is probably worth flagging. I pulled the live config from the affected region; it currently reads as follows.

deployment values, hafop-fahag:
wenael:
  pin: 9737
  metrics_host: metrics.wenael.lumicsys.internal
  tenant: holwyn
  seal: seal_b99b9847

Eng sync note: the Quillbox thumbnail cache leaks roughly 300 MB per hour under burst load. Root cause: decoded bitmaps pinned by an orphaned listener in the prefetch path. Fix landed behind the cache_v3 flag; soak test runs through Friday. Rollout blocked until heap snapshots confirm flat growth over 24 h. The soak harness uploads snapshots to the Ferrow profiler, which needs an auth token in its env file — the next line sets it.

sealed setting: LEDGER_TOKEN20=6148d35bbb480b0ab79e

## Authentication

All paginated endpoints in the Lumenfare public REST API require a bearer token, even for the first page. Cursor tokens returned in the `next` field are signed and expire after ten minutes, so clients must not cache them across sessions. For the weekly eng sync demo, we exercise the staging tier, which proxies through the internal Quillgate service rather than the public edge. Staging requests are authenticated with the Quillgate service key, reproduced on the next line.

API key for bageg-kajef: vxb2-ss

Handover: Tomas → Priya. Load testing the Cartwheel checkout flow resumes Monday. Ramp profile is 50→800 RPS over ten minutes; payment stubs stay enabled. Plugin authors: your hooks run inside the hot path, so keep handlers under 20ms. The harness reads the staging service settings verbatim, reproduced below for reference.

deployment values, yagef-yawip:
ELIOX_PIN=5303
ELIOX_METRICS_HOST=metrics.eliox.paliqworks.corp
ELIOX_LOG_LEVEL=error
ELIOX_TENANT=praiel